Daytona Bronze Built from May 1969-July 1970. A facelift on the HK, the HT Holden got revised grille, taillights and suspension and increased track. The US 307 V8 was dropped in favour of the new Australian made 253 and 308 V8s. The Chevrolet 350 replacing the 327. The Monaro became the basis for a car that was very competitive on the race track winning at Bathurst in 1969. That car; the GTS 350 is a very collectible car today. Engine; 350 V8 also available; 186 6, 253, 308 V8s |
